Turning My Flat into a Tropical Retreat

The day my new sofa was delivered, I could hardly contain my excitement. I had already been planning out the rest of my tropical makeover, scouring home decor blogs and Pinterest for inspiration. As soon as the delivery guys left, I got to work.

First up was the wall color. I knew I wanted something bright and cheerful to complement the bold pattern of the sofa, so I settled on a lovely seafoam green. It instantly made the room feel airy and refreshing, like a beach house right here in the middle of the city.

Next, I hit up my local garden center and loaded up on all sorts of lush, tropical-looking plants. Palms, ferns, and even a little banana tree found their way into my living room, adding pops of vibrant green throughout the space. I have to admit, I may have gone a little overboard, but I just couldn’t resist – I want to be surrounded by that vacation vibe as much as possible!

To really drive the tropical theme home, I added some other key decor pieces. A few bamboo side tables, some woven accents, and a couple of brightly-colored throw pillows completed the look. Oh, and let’s not forget the piece de resistance – a fully-stocked tiki bar in the corner, complete with a vintage-inspired cocktail shaker and some fun, fruity glassware. Hey, no tropical retreat is complete without a little libation, right?

Setting the scene with tropical decor elements like those I have in my living room can really amp up the vacation vibes for any gathering. Simple touches like palm leaves, bamboo, and brightly-colored glassware can make all the difference. And of course, don’t forget the all-important tropical cocktails – they’re the cherry on top of the tropical sundae, if you will.
